Koderma admin to set up sunset point at Tilaiya Dam, run tourist bus for various sites

Koderma, Dec 28: District administration is working on a tourism plan to woo tourists to the district. Other than developing a sunset point at the picturesque Tilaiya Dam, there is a proposal to run a tourist bus for various popular sites in the district. An administrative officer said the district gets tourists in large numbers who come here to see the popular Tilaiya dam but fail to see some other spots. 

The officer said other than Tilaiya dam, the district is having popular Vrindha fall, Kardam Rishi park, Dhwjadhari Dham and Chanchala Dham. He said the district administration is working on developing a sunset point at Tilaiya dam besides making a watch tower. 

“We are also working on a plan to develop the route for the bus service,” the officer said. 

According to him, Rs 250 to Rs 300 will be the per person cost to avail of the bus service. Other than taking them to the above-mentioned spots, each passenger will get a breakfast and lunch packet as well as a bottle of drinking water. 

Sources said on the Ranchi-Patna highway near Urwan lake resort close to Tilaiya Dam, the district administration is planning to use 6 acres of land lying vacant. 

“Work is on to make the shortest route to the dam from here which will be the easiest connectivity to the dam from the highway,” Sources said.

Officials said in the coming time, Tilaiya dam will have many more facilities to woo tourists.
